The Climate of Kent County

Kent County has a humid continental climate, which means it has four distinct seasons – spring, summer, fall, and winter. The county experiences warm summers and cold winters, with moderate precipitation throughout the year.

The average temperature in Kent County ranges from 20°F (-6°C) in winter to 80°F (27°C) in summer. One of the defining features of Kent County's climate is its proximity to Lake Michigan and Lake Huron. These two Great Lakes have a significant impact on the weather patterns in the county. During the summer months, the lakes act as natural air conditioners, keeping the temperatures cooler near their shores. In winter, they help to moderate the temperatures, preventing them from dropping too low.

Summer Celebrations

The summer months of June, July, and August are the warmest in Kent County. The average temperature during this time ranges from 70°F (21°C) to 80°F (27°C). The weather is usually sunny and warm, making it the perfect time for outdoor celebrations.

However, it is not uncommon to experience occasional thunderstorms and heavy rainfall during the summer months. One of the main factors that contribute to the weather during summer celebrations in Kent County is humidity. Due to its location near the Great Lakes, the county experiences high levels of humidity, which can make the temperatures feel even warmer. It is essential to stay hydrated and wear sunscreen when attending outdoor events during this time.

Winter Celebrations

The winter months of December, January, and February are the coldest in Kent County. The average temperature during this time ranges from 20°F (-6°C) to 30°F (-1°C).

The county experiences heavy snowfall, with an average of 70 inches of snow per year. This makes it the perfect time for winter celebrations, such as ice skating and skiing. However, the weather during winter can be quite harsh, with strong winds and sub-zero temperatures. It is essential to dress warmly and take precautions when attending outdoor events during this time. The county also experiences occasional snowstorms, which can cause travel disruptions.
